Brussels, 31/05/2010 (Agence Europe) - The European Commission is hoping that the second generation information system (SIS II) will be up and running by 31 August 2013, more than a year and a half later than the most recent projected date, a European source revealed on Monday 31 May. This estimate takes account of the new technical specifications required if the project is to see the light of day.
